Choosing Premium Fabrics for Formal Wear
-
Silk and Cotton-Silk Dhotis: Silk dhotis with zari borders instantly add luxury. Pair them with fine cotton or silk-blend shirts for a polished look.
-
Tailored Shirts: Invest in a crisp, well-fitted shirt with subtle textures such as jacquard or fine checks to add visual interest without overpowering simplicity.
Accessorizing to Enhance Formality
-
Angavastram or Shawl: Drape a silk or brocade angavastram with intricate embroidery or gold borders over your shoulder.
-
Footwear: Choose polished leather sandals, traditional mojaris, or ethnic juttis.
-
Jewelry: Minimal but meaningful—gold or silver chains, cufflinks, and rings elevate your ensemble.
-
Watches: A classic wristwatch adds a modern edge.

Tips for Styling
-
Keep the shirt tucked in for a tidy look.
-
Use contrasting angavastram colours like maroon, royal blue, or gold to complement the white shirt.
-
Avoid loud patterns; maintain elegance through subtle textures.
